The Importance of Breathing!

Our breath is the one thing we take for granted till we can't get it.

Pause for just a moment, close your eyes, and be aware of your breath intake and exhale -

Feel yourself giving and receiving this that is the giver of life - your breath!


This give-and-receive might possibly be the best hose training tool you have. Why is that? Because horses respond so readily to your breathing or lack of it and if we don't recognize how important it is to them and start to utilize it effectively to our benefit on purpose it will in fact work against you because you have not chosen to be consciously aware of it.


This is a tool that horses are born with as it can trigger a flight response backed with fearful emotion when the breath is held and/or snorted out. They will also respond to it as a soothing relaxation technique when one's breath is deep and can be heard through a soothing exhale and even seen by everything in its presence.


Go out and just be around your horse and breathe in slowly and deep and let it out so they can hear the exhale and watch how long it takes your horse to join you in a nice easy let-down breath.


This will put you in sync with harmony and your horse will feel safe and comfortable with you as you have given him an action he uses in nature.
